In order to be more effective in achieving our goals, we employ a formalized shared leadership structure. Our network offers a structured way to work together interdependently, recognizing and leveraging the unique talents of the individuals who make up the team. Our team structures also help create strategic capacity—the ability to work creatively together in ways that produce more vibrant, engaging strategy than any individual could create alone. Our movement has clear missions and goals that all team members work towards through collaboration, creativity, and commitment. Our structure is also essential in providing a foundation from which an organization can expand its reach, as no one person can singlehandedly create an organization of massive scale.
Most importantly, our team structure must be interdependent. An interdependent leadership structure capitalizes on an individual’s unique skill set and resources, and also creates an environment of both support and accountability. Our network embodies effective interdependent leadership in the form of a snowflake, in which our Core Team sits at the center surrounded by the Network Leadership Team made of individual coaches that guide multiple teams of organizers and advocates.
